Transaction 3a0858e6fe148d77390b794bcc79eaff9257972364d61e60c18e955179ce3108

1 Input
2 Outputs
  • 3a0858e6fe148d77390b794bcc79eaff9257972364d61e60c18e955179ce3108:0
  • value  134373120
    address  3ExP6jj9aphKGCSEoc3PTyPj311yfSXTi8
  • 3a0858e6fe148d77390b794bcc79eaff9257972364d61e60c18e955179ce3108:1
  • value  19515125
    address  1J1sHpxCByyRj6EJmuKJFvBw5e83Sbb7uz